Output 56796e50f8f91c6a8b4e7b0520a6fc73af469eee4b1d2f87ef55e162cdca4bfc:62

value
156915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b2f7bc0d2bb31cf816809e5017ac4bcaf7d574f OP_EQUAL
address
375xg4qayV22WYWLch7SR8ihyYUedGDy9m
transaction
56796e50f8f91c6a8b4e7b0520a6fc73af469eee4b1d2f87ef55e162cdca4bfc
confirmations
253226
spent
true